Wine fridges that are integrated are designed to seamlessly blend into kitchen and work spaces. Modern storage solutions are sleek and contemporary in appearance, with dual zone cooling allowing for storing red and white wines at the ideal serving temperature.
They are completely concealed in cabinetry, and vent through the back. They are virtually invisible. Choose a door that is matched with joinery to create a sleek look.
Easy to maintain
Wine refrigerators are designed to enhance the flavours and preserve the value of your bottles, while also protecting them from the elements which can affect their value and quality. However, they are susceptible to common issues that require regular maintenance. These issues can be dealt with promptly to avoid affecting your wine collection's performance and longevity.
Temperature fluctuations, light and moisture deficiency are the most frequent risks to your wine. The best way to combat these risks is to store your wines in a wine fridge that creates an ideal environment for storage. It's also important to clean regularly the interior of your wine chiller uk fridge, including the shelves and racks. This will keep it clear of dust, dirt, and potential mold growth. Make sure your wine refrigerator has enough clearance around the sides and back to allow proper ventilation.
If your wine fridge is equipped with a compressor, it will cool air by pumping chemical refrigerant through a set of coils. This type of refrigerator is more energy efficient than a thermoelectric fridge however, it's generally louder and requires more space for ventilation. Thermoelectric refrigerators utilize a heating module that is powered by electricity. They are quieter than compressor models however they can have problems with humidity control.
The two types of wine refrigerators come with several features that make them simple to maintain and operate. Many wine fridges come with digital temperature controls that let you determine the ideal temperature for storing your wine. Some have dual zones that allow you to store white and red wine at their respective ideal temperatures. This feature is useful when you are planning to serve wine on a la carte rather than long term storage.
Other useful wine fridge features include shelves that slide out to allow you to access a bottle with ease. Some wine refrigerators have wood cradles that cradle bottles and are designed to limit vibrations, which can cause disruption to the delicate aging process. They can also be fitted with LED lighting to provide soft, energy-efficient illumination. Lastly, many are sleek and compact in design which makes them a fashionable feature for any kitchen.

Humidity Control
In addition to ideal temperatures for storage, humidity levels are vital to preserving the quality of your precious wines. If the humidity inside your wine refrigerator is dry, the corks can break, allowing oxygen to get into the bottle and ruining the flavour profile of your most loved vintages. To avoid this, choose a wine fridge commercial refrigerator that maintains an humidity range of 50-70 percent.
Look for models with adjustable shelves that can accommodate bottles of different sizes when selecting the right wine refrigerator. Consider whether you prefer a sliding shelf or a pull-out model for easier access to bottles. Some models have a lock that keeps your bottles secure from unauthorized access. Other features worth considering include interior LED lighting and UV protection which can help shield your wine from harmful ultraviolet rays that could accelerate the process of ageing.

Increased aging potential
Wine is a delicate blend of chemicals which interact to create distinctive flavors and smells. To keep these compounds in good condition and to ensure that the flavors and aromas of your wine aren't altered by aging, you need to store it properly. A wine refrigerator integrated can help you achieve the best conditions for aging.
The ideal location for your wine refrigerator depends on your requirements. Many people keep their wine refrigerators in the kitchen for the convenience it brings during meal preparation. However, kitchens can have variable temperatures and are warmer than ideal for long term wine storage. It is best to store your wine in a cellar or basement, that will keep a consistent temperature all year round.
In addition to a stable temperature, wine fridges are designed to limit disturbances and other external influences that could affect the ageing process of your wine. These influences can alter the natural sediment in your wine that will eventually decrease in quality and alter the taste. Wine refrigerators come with insulated interiors that minimize the noise and vibrations which ensures that your wine remains at its peak.
Some wine refrigerators have humidification systems to maintain a healthy level of humidity between 55% and 75%. This is essential for wine storage as the absence of moisture can dry out the cork which allows oxygen to get in. In excess humidity, however could cause mould and cause damage to labels. Many of today's wine fridges are equipped with thermoelectric cooling technology which minimizes fluctuations in humidity and energy consumption.
